Zaf Shah.

Stood for Conservative and Unionist Party in Bradford South at the 2024 General Election. Not elected — so there is no parliamentary record to show, but here is the contest in full and where the seat stands now.

Finished 3rd of 9 with 4,853 votes (14.7%).
